episodes of rapid heartbeat (tachycardia), dizziness, blurred vision, feeling faint or “walking on cotton,” heat sensation, nausea, throat tightness, shortness of breath, arm pain, tingling in hands/feet, headache, and sudden fatigue — may be related to autonomic nervous system dysfunction (dysautonomia) or panic/anxiety-related episodes, but they can also sometimes mimic cardiac or blood pressure problems.

Conditions that may explain your symptoms include:

Dysautonomia (such as POTS – Postural Orthostatic Tachycardia Syndrome)

Anxiety or panic attacks

Blood pressure fluctuations

Dehydration or electrolyte imbalance

Thyroid disorders

Heart rhythm problems (arrhythmia)

Because you also report left arm pain, breathing difficulty, and tachycardia, it is important not to assume it is only dysautonomia without testing, as heart-related causes must first be ruled out.

Les symptômes que vous décrivez, comme la tachycardie, des malaises avec sensation de marcher sur du coton, vision trouble, maux de tête, difficultés respiratoires, sensations de chaleur, nausées, douleurs et fourmillements, pourraient effectivement évoquer une dysautonomie. Cependant, ces symptômes peuvent également être liés à d’autres conditions médicales, comme les troubles cardiovasculaires, neurologiques, ou même l’anxiété. La dysautonomie est un terme général qui englobe plusieurs types de dysfonctionnements du système nerveux autonome, responsable de réguler des fonctions involontaires comme la fréquence cardiaque et la pression artérielle. Pour confirmer un diagnostic de dysautonomie, il serait judicieux de consulter un médecin pour une évaluation approfondie. Le médecin pourra proposer des tests spécifiques comme l’analyse du rythme cardiaque, des tests de fonction autonome ou même une échographie cardiaque. Ces investigations aideront à comprendre l’origine de vos symptômes. En attendant, des mesures simples comme l’hydratation optimale, éviter la chaleur excessive, et adopter un régime riche en électrolytes peuvent parfois atténuer vos symptômes. Toutefois, si vous ressentez des douleurs thoraciques, des difficultés respiratoires sévères, ou une faiblesse soudaine, il est crucial de consulter en urgence car ces symptômes peuvent indiquer un problème cardiaque sérieux. Suivre des recommandations médicales basées sur une évaluation complète vous aidera à gérer votre condition tout en minimisant les risques potentiels liés à d’autres maladies sous-jacentes.
